Newly Released NMPA Review Report Provides Insights on Head and Neck X-ray Stereotactic Radiosurgery System

The National Medical Products Administration (NMPA) has recently released a comprehensive review report on a new head and neck X-ray stereotactic radiosurgery system. This report provides valuable insights into the capabilities, safety, and effectiveness of this innovative medical device.

Stereotactic radiosurgery is a non-invasive treatment technique that delivers highly precise radiation doses to tumors or other abnormalities in the head and neck region. It is commonly used to treat various conditions, including brain tumors, arteriovenous malformations, trigeminal neuralgia, and certain types of head and neck cancers.

The newly reviewed X-ray stereotactic radiosurgery system offers advanced features and improvements over traditional treatment methods. It utilizes high-energy X-rays to precisely target and destroy abnormal tissues while minimizing damage to surrounding healthy tissues. This technology allows for more accurate treatment delivery, reducing the risk of complications and improving patient outcomes.

The NMPA review report highlights several key aspects of this new system. Firstly, it evaluates the device’s technical specifications, including its imaging capabilities, treatment planning software, and radiation delivery mechanisms. The report confirms that the system meets the necessary standards and requirements for safe and effective use in clinical settings.

Furthermore, the report assesses the system’s performance in terms of treatment accuracy and precision. It examines the device’s ability to precisely target tumors or abnormalities while sparing nearby critical structures. The review concludes that the system consistently achieves high levels of accuracy, ensuring optimal treatment outcomes for patients.

In addition to technical aspects, the NMPA review report also addresses the safety profile of the X-ray stereotactic radiosurgery system. It evaluates potential risks associated with its use, such as radiation-induced side effects and complications. The report confirms that the system has appropriate safety measures in place to minimize these risks and ensure patient safety during treatment.

Moreover, the report provides insights into the clinical effectiveness of the system. It reviews clinical studies and real-world data to assess the device’s ability to achieve desired treatment outcomes. The review concludes that the X-ray stereotactic radiosurgery system is effective in treating various head and neck conditions, offering improved tumor control rates and better quality of life for patients.

The release of this NMPA review report is significant for healthcare professionals and patients alike. It provides valuable information on the capabilities and safety of the newly reviewed X-ray stereotactic radiosurgery system, enabling informed decision-making regarding its adoption and use in clinical practice.

With its advanced features and proven effectiveness, this innovative medical device has the potential to revolutionize the treatment of head and neck conditions. It offers a non-invasive alternative to traditional surgery, reducing the risks associated with invasive procedures and improving patient outcomes.

In conclusion, the newly released NMPA review report on the head and neck X-ray stereotactic radiosurgery system provides crucial insights into its capabilities, safety, and effectiveness. This comprehensive evaluation confirms the device’s technical specifications, treatment accuracy, safety measures, and clinical effectiveness. Healthcare professionals can now make informed decisions about incorporating this innovative technology into their practice, ultimately benefiting patients with head and neck conditions.
